Classic globe lamp with an opal glass shade and a brown bakelite fitting. The holder features 3 stylish screws to hold the globe in position. This timeless design is characteristic of the Art Deco period and the 1930s, but was also frequently produced in the decades that followed.
Shade material: Milk glass or opal glass for a diffuse, soft light. Versatile design that fits into vintage, industrial, and modern interiors alike.
